The Importance of Proactive IT Support for Business Continuity

In today’s world, where technology has become an integral part of businesses, IT services are vital to ensure business continuity. Many companies rely on IT systems to carry out their daily operations and maintain their competitiveness. As a result, the importance of proactive IT support cannot be overstated.

Proactive IT support is designed to prevent issues from occurring rather than simply reacting to them once they happen. It involves actively monitoring systems and applications, identifying potential issues, and taking steps to resolve them before they become a problem. This approach can help businesses avoid costly downtime and prevent the loss of critical data.

One of the most significant benefits of proactive IT support is that it can help businesses avoid the need for reactive IT support. Reactive support involves responding to issues that have already occurred, which can be time-consuming and expensive. With proactive one, businesses can identify potential issues and address them before they escalate, reducing the need for reactive IT support.

Another benefit is that it can help businesses identify and address issues before they impact their customers. For example, if a business’s website goes down, it can result in lost sales and damage to the company’s reputation. With proactive IT support, businesses can identify potential issues with their website and take steps to prevent downtime, ensuring that their customers can always access their site.

It can also help businesses avoid security breaches. Cybersecurity threats are constantly evolving, and businesses need to be vigilant to protect their sensitive data. With IT services, businesses can identify potential security vulnerabilities and take steps to address them before they are exploited by cybercriminals.

In addition to these benefits, proactive IT support can also help businesses reduce their overall costs. By addressing potential issues before they escalate, businesses can avoid costly downtime and prevent the need for expensive reactive IT support. This approach can also help businesses optimize their systems and applications, ensuring that they are running efficiently and effectively.

It can also improve employee productivity by ensuring that their systems and applications are running smoothly. This, in turn, can lead to improved customer satisfaction and increased revenue. What does proactive IT support look like in practice?

It typically involves a combination of monitoring, maintenance, and support services. For example, businesses may use automated monitoring tools to track the performance of their IT systems and identify potential issues.

They may also perform regular maintenance tasks, such as software updates and system backups, to ensure that their systems are running smoothly. And, they may have a dedicated team of IT professionals who can provide support and troubleshooting services as needed.
